Job Title: Property Inventory Clerk

Leaders, part of the LRG property group, is a well-established and reputable company across the UK, known for providing exceptional property services and a commitment to professionalism, client satisfaction, and expertise in the property market.

Job Summary and Key Responsibilities:

Reporting to the Team Manager/Head of Centre, we are seeking a Property Inventory Clerk to join our dedicated and dynamic team based in Bournemouth. Experience is beneficial but not essential. The role involves carrying out detailed inventory reports to facilitate smooth check-in/check-out processes for tenants and landlords, as well as conducting mid-term inspections to ensure properties are maintained to the highest standards. While working alongside a team, much of this role will require independent work, so confidence in working solo is essential.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Arrange and book property inspections with tenants, conducting approximately 15 inspections or 5-10 inventories daily.
  • Confirm visits prior to attending.
  • Collect and return keys from local offices.
  • Conduct inspections, checking:
    • External condition of the property
    • Communal areas (if applicable)
    • Internal condition
    • Compliance with current legislation
    • Property safety and risk assessments
  • Complete inspection reports and manage approval processes.
  • Report maintenance issues to the property manager.
  • Submit reports to landlords and tenants, including written summaries and follow-up calls if issues are noted.
  • Arrange follow-up actions for the property manager.
